Friends fund our engagement programmes, activities that ensure all members of the community feel included

At Manchester Art Gallery we are constantly striving to work more closely with local people from all parts of the community, and our Friends help us do that. Recently this has included developing the Derek Jarman Pocket Park with older members of the LGBT+ community and in Uncertain Futures (a commission by celebrated US socially-engaged artists Suzanne Lacy) collaborating with a group of 100 local older women around their own experiences of work, pay, pensions and discrimination.

Friends support us to bring exceptional exhibitions to local people.

Over the past couple of years this has included the award winning Grayson’s Art Club: The Exhibition, a cathartic and joyful celebration of everyday creativity as a means of dealing with  lockdown and the COVID-19 pandemic; and Derek Jarman Protest! that brought the life’s work of the  pioneering artist, set designer, filmmaker, LGBT+ rights activist and gardener to a new generation.
